    Abstract: Described here are prosthetic systems, devices, and methods of use therefor. Generally, a prosthesis may be configured to set a resistance to rotation of a prosthetic joint based on a phase of gait. The prosthesis may include a first cylinder, a first piston slidable within the first cylinder, a fluid sump, and a fluid circuit. The fluid circuit may include a plurality of interconnected fluid channels having a unidirectional variable-resistance valve and a set of check valves that are configured to provide unidirectional flow through the valve during piston compression and extension.

    Abstract: An electronics system includes a main circuit board; main circuitry located on the main circuit board; a carrier board located on top of the main circuit board; an integrated circuit (IC) located on the carrier board, wherein the IC is electrically connected to the main circuitry on the main circuit board; and a layer of adhesive located between the carrier board and the main circuit board.
